Job description

Areyou ready to step into a leadership role at the forefront of clinicalresearch? Were currently hiring three Band 6 Specialist Technicians to joinour growing Clinical Trials Pharmacy team. These posts are pivotal inensuring patient safety, data integrity, and the smooth running of ourexpanding portfolio of trials across Leeds Teaching Hospitals NHS Trust.

Ifyou're a detail-oriented professional who thrives in an admin-heavy role butenjoys variety and clinical involvement this could be the post for you. We'relooking for experienced pharmacy technicians with strong leadership andmanagement skills who want to shape how clinical trials pharmacy servicesevolve. You'll gain exposure to a wide range of disease areas andcutting-edge treatments all while enjoying career progression opportunitiesin a department that values growth and collaboration.

Experiencein clinical trials would be an advantage however is not a requirement as allnecessary training will be provided.

Main duties of the job

Asa team player you'll work closely with your fellow band 6 colleagues toensure consistency, innovation, and shared best practice across the threehospital sites.

Themain duties in this role are to:

Lead and inspire: Manage either ourbusy dispensaries (LGI or St Jamess) or our admin and finance team,providing line management and support across three hospital sites.

Drive patient safety: Take the leadin processing trial amendments, ensuring procedures are updated to reflectprotocol changes.

Keep trials running smoothly:Allocate work, oversee pharmacy set-up, and manage ongoing trial operations.

Champion compliance: Collect andreport quality and performance data, ensuring trials meet the higheststandards.

Collaborate widely: Liaise withexternal Sponsors, research nurses, research assistants, aseptics pharmacy,and the Research & Innovation team.

Support trials dispensary services:Contribute to accuracy checking of IMPs as part of regular service slots.

Be a people manager: Provide HRsupport, nurture your team, and ensure everyone feels valued and supported.
